How could new technologies like the internet decrease the importance of propinquity in mate selection while preserving or even i

ncreasing the importance of homogamy?
Social Studies
1 answer:
Free_Kalibri [48]3 years ago
5 0
<span>Technologies like the internet connect people from all over the world based on people sharing a similar interest. Also, they bring people together who come from similar social and economic backgrounds. These people can form friendships as well as romantic relationships.</span>

Executive Privilege … (SELECT ALL THAT APPLY)
NARA [144]

Answer: B. Is understood to be an inherent right of the presidency even though it is not mentioned in the in the constitution

C. Was declared by the supreme court during the Watergate controversy to be an absolute right.

Explanation: Executive privilege is the right of the president of the United States to maintain absolute confidential communications under certain circumstances. The right becomes effective when revealing information would impair governmental functions. Executive privilege is not explicitly mentioned in the United States Constitution. However, the Supreme Court of the United States ruled that executive privilege is a consequence of the doctrine of the separation of powers.
